Biological Activity

Description
DTHIB is a direct and selective inhibitor of heat shock factor 1 (HSF1) with a Kd of 160 nM for binding to the HSF1 DNA binding domain (DBD). It inhibits the HSF1 cancer gene signature (HSF1 CaSig) and selectively promotes the degradation of nuclear HSF1, exhibiting potent anticancer activities that can be utilized in prostate cancer research [1].

In Vitro:

Cell Line
Concentration Treated Time Description References
22Rv1 cells 5 μM 72 hours DTHIB inhibited AR signaling and cell growth Sci Transl Med. 2020 Dec 16;12(574):eabb5647
BT-549 0 to 200 µM 72 hours To assess the effect of DTHIB on BT-549 cell viability, IC50 was determined to be 7.7 µM. Cancers (Basel). 2023 Oct 12;15(20):4965
C4-2 cells 1 μM 48 hours DTHIB inhibited the HSF1 cancer gene signature and prostate cancer cell proliferation Sci Transl Med. 2020 Dec 16;12(574):eabb5647
OVCAR-3 cells 3 μM 72 hours DTHIB pretreatment of OVCAR-3 cells prevented the rescue of miR-145-5p expression achieved by CDDP at 42 °C, and under these CDDP/DTHIB co-treatment conditions, the decrease in tumor cell proliferation was no longer observed. Cell Death Dis. 2023 Aug 19;14(8):535
BT-549 2.5 µM 7-21 days At 2.5 µM, DTHIB did not affect growth in 2D culture but formed round, tight spheroids in Matrigel, reducing the formation of stellate spheroids. Cancers (Basel). 2023 Oct 12;15(20):4965
BT-549 5 µM 48 hours DTHIB treatment led to a decrease in HSF1 levels and approximately 20% inhibition of heat-shock-induced HSPA1 expression. Cancers (Basel). 2023 Oct 12;15(20):4965

In Vivo:

Species
Animal Model
Administration Dosage Frequency Description References
Nude mice C4-2 xenograft model Intraperitoneal injection 5 mg/kg Daily for three weeks DTHIB significantly attenuated tumor progression Sci Transl Med. 2020 Dec 16;12(574):eabb5647
